Activities

Activity type Activity value Assay description Source Reference
IC50 (binding) = 41 nM Inhibitory activity against Tumor necrosis factor alpha converting enzyme ChEMBL. 15261259
IC50 (binding) = 41 nM Inhibitory activity against Tumor necrosis factor alpha converting enzyme ChEMBL. 15261259
IC50 (binding) = 42 nM In vitro inhibitory activity against matrix metalloproteinase-13 ChEMBL. 15261259
IC50 (binding) = 42 nM In vitro inhibitory activity against matrix metalloproteinase-13 ChEMBL. 15261259
IC50 (binding) = 813 nM In vitro inhibitory activity against matrix metalloproteinase-1 ChEMBL. 15261259
IC50 (binding) = 813 nM In vitro inhibitory activity against matrix metalloproteinase-1 ChEMBL. 15261259
Inhibition (functional) = 64 % Ability of the compound to inhibit LPS-stimulated TNF production in THP-1 cells at 3 uM concentration ChEMBL. 15261259
